Developer Onboarding Feedback Loop

A practical feedback loop for improving developer onboarding after each release.

Objective

Reduce time-to-first-success for new developers by collecting and acting on onboarding friction quickly.

Lightweight Loop

  1. Capture the first three blockers from support, Discord, and office hours.
  2. Group blockers into docs, product, or messaging issues.
  3. Ship one improvement in each category every sprint.
  4. Re-check the same task with a fresh developer.

Metrics to Track

  • Time to first successful API call
  • Docs pages with highest exit rate
  • Number of repeated onboarding questions

Keep the loop small and repeatable. Consistency beats one-time cleanup projects.
